    Sound is excellent. WiFi streaming of music is outstanding with tremendous sound quality. Somewhat difficult to use Logitech Harmony remote to control Input selection as Soundbar only as a Single Source button and must toggle through all inputs. Remote battery cover is terrible. Initial remote could not be opened but Samsung shipped a new one - still had difficulty getting open but ultimately succeeded. Over priced.

    So I'll start by saying I bought this open box as satisfactory for a great deal (around 300)plus the geek squad GSP. I ended up returning it the same day I got it because it would change sound profiles and constantly reset the volume to 50 after 5-10 min of operation. I spoke w Samsung and went through their reset and troubleshooting and they couldn't fix or find anything. So I give it to best buy for repair under the plan I bought and geek squad has it for 27 days of shipping and repair only for them to perform a 'factory reset'. I have the bar back now and so far it's working without issue. Why wasn't the display model factory reset when best buy decided to sell it as open box, seems like a major oversight. Not to mention when I went to best buy to have them repair it the geek squad agent did everything he could to get me to return it for my money back instead of repair it. Wasn't pleased with that initial interaction. End of the day I got a great deal on a soundbar that has very clear, detailed audio and a very wide soundstage. I just had to wait a month for it to be repaired.. but for full price or even sale price (500ish) I think there are other better valued soundbars out there.
